Navigating Sexual Assault Laws in New Jersey

Navigating Sexual Assault Laws in New Jersey demands an understanding of both state and federal statutes, as well as a deep sensitivity to the unique challenges faced by victims. A compassionate legal advocate specializing in sexual assault cases, like a sexual abuse lawyer Newark NJ, plays a pivotal role in ensuring justice and support for survivors. In New Jersey, sexual assault is criminalized under various statutes, including N.J.S.A. 2C:14-1 through -3, which cover a range of indecent acts, from simple touching to more severe forms of aggression. These laws are designed to protect individuals from non-consensual sexual interactions and establish penalties for perpetrators.
One critical aspect is the concept of consent, which varies based on age and circumstances. For instance, any sexual act with a person under 16 years old is considered assault due to their inability to legally consent. Moreover, New Jersey has stringent laws against sexual abuse in relationships, even if both parties were previously involved consensually. A sexual assault attorney Newark NJ can help victims understand these nuances and provide guidance on how to proceed legally. It’s essential for survivors to report incidents promptly, as evidence collection and time frames for filing play significant roles in successful prosecutions.
Practical advice includes maintaining detailed records of interactions with law enforcement and medical professionals, preserving digital evidence, and seeking immediate legal counsel after an assault. Sexual assault laws in New Jersey protect individuals who have suffered any form of unwanted sexual contact or behavior. A sexual abuse lawyer Newark NJ will help survivors recognize and assert their rights, which may include civil litigation against perpetrators or institutions responsible for the harm. For instance, a survivor might pursue legal action against an assailant for damages resulting from physical injuries, emotional distress, or loss of income due to trauma. Alternatively, victims can hold educational institutions accountable if they failed to prevent or adequately respond to sexual misconduct on campus, as highlighted in recent cases involving universities across the state.
The process begins with a detailed consultation where a sexual assault attorney Newark NJ assesses the unique circumstances of each case. They will guide survivors through evidence collection, which may include medical records, police reports, and witness statements. It is crucial to document every aspect of the traumatic experience for potential legal action.
